Subject: [PATCH net-next 0/4] mlx5: Support setting a parent for a devlink rate node
Date: Mon, 10 Mar 2025 23:26:52 +0200	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<1741642016-44918-1-git-send-email-tariqt@nvidia.com> (raw)

Hi,

This series by Carolina adds mlx5 support for the setting of a parent to
devlink rate nodes.

By introducing a hierarchical level to scheduling nodes, these changes
allow for more granular control over bandwidth allocation and isolation
of Virtual Functions.

Function renaming for parent setting on leafs:
- net/mlx5: Rename devlink rate parent set function for leaf nodes

Add support for hierarchy level tracking:
- net/mlx5: Introduce hierarchy level tracking on scheduling nodes
- net/mlx5: Preserve rate settings when creating a rate node

Support setting parent for rate nodes:
- net/mlx5: Add support for setting parent of nodes
